Description
NSF-supported research icebreaker Nathaniel B. Palmer collected this underway data during leg NBP1702. The vessel operates year-round for the U.S. Antarctic Program, conducting studies in biological, chemical, physical, and oceanographic disciplines. The dataset was last updated on March 5, 2017.
